The RECOUPON AZ BEERS booklet is a fundraiser for the Arizona Craft Brewers Guild. A limited number of booklets will be available from Nov. 27th, 2020 – Jan 2021, with all proceeds benefitting the Arizona Craft Brewers Guild.

Free COVID Testing
If you are a craft beer fan and would like to see breweries, restaurants, bars, wineries, and distilleries survive, you should get tested. The Arizona Department of Health Services has structured the opening of businesses to county COVID metrics. We need all Arizonans –healthy and those with symptoms– to test to obtain an accurate picture of the virus.
Arizona has some of the finest testing programs in the country. You do not need to have symptoms. The testing is efficient, safe, and there are quick turnarounds on results. Many are drive-thru. In many cases, results are turned in 12 hours, but generally within 36.
There has clearly been an uptick in testing due to the holidays and places are busier than normal. Don’t be discouraged. Keep trying!

Phoenix Sky Harbor
https://www.xprescheck.com/#0
XpresCheck is offering COVID-19 testing at Phoenix Sky Harbor International Airport. It is located pre-security on Level 3 of Terminal 4 within the Drugs & More store.
Hours of operation are Thursdays to Mondays 9 a.m. – 5 p.m.

Travelers, airport employees and members of the public will be able to schedule their appointments in advance at Xprescheck.com or visit as a walk-in. The visit takes about 20 minutes.
It is recommended that those traveling check with their airline and state or destination they are traveling to in order to see if a COVID-19 test is required.
The City of Phoenix is also using Federal CARES Act funding, through the end of December, to supplement the cost of testing for Phoenix residents who do not have health insurance that covers the service. Residents can pre-book their appointments in advance or come in for a walk-up visit. XpresCheck will verify the patient’s residency at the time of the test.
